First Impressions: Velobet Login and Account Setup

The registration page asks for the usual name, email, and date of birth, but it also requires a proof‑of‑address document before you can withdraw. I uploaded a utility bill and the verification cleared in 18 minutes – faster than most UK‑licensed sites I’ve used. The login screen itself is straightforward: a single field for email, a password box, and a tiny “Remember me” tick. There is no mandatory two‑factor step unless you trigger a security flag, which can be inconvenient if you’re switching devices often.

Bonus Landscape – What You Actually Get

Velobet’s welcome package is split into two parts. First, a 100 % match up to £200 on your initial deposit, plus 50 free spins on the slot “Starburst”. The second part arrives after the second deposit: a 50 % match up to £100 and another 30 free spins on “Gonzo’s Quest”. Both bonuses carry a 30‑x wagering requirement on the bonus amount, not the deposit, which is slightly kinder than the industry norm of 40‑x.

If you prefer to play without risking your own money, the site still offers a Velobet no deposit bonus of £5, but it is only available through a special Velobet promo code that appears in the “Promotions” tab once you’ve verified your account. The code must be entered before you claim the bonus, and the £5 is locked to low‑stakes slots for 48 hours.

Game Selection – Quantity Meets Quality

Velobet online runs on the Microgaming and NetEnt platforms, giving access to roughly 1,200 titles. The catalogue leans heavily toward slots (about 70 %), with popular titles like “Mega Moolah” and “Book of Dead”. Table games are fewer – 150 variations – but they include multiple live dealer streams from Evolution Gaming, covering blackjack, roulette, and baccarat. If you enjoy progressive jackpots, the “Mega Moolah” pool paid out £1.2 million just last month, which is a concrete illustration of the jackpot size you can chase.

Banking Details – Velobet Withdrawal Times in Practice

Deposits are instant when you use Visa, Mastercard, or the e‑wallet PayPal. The real test is the outflow. I withdrew £150 via PayPal on a Thursday evening; the funds appeared in my account by 10 a.m. on Monday – a four‑day window that includes the weekend. When I tried a bank transfer the next week, the same amount took 2 business days, which aligns with the “24‑hour payout” claim only for e‑wallets. The site charges a flat £5 fee on bank transfers, but none on PayPal or Skrill.

Overall, Velobet withdrawal times are competitive for an online casino that still processes manual checks on large sums (anything over £1,000 triggers a 24‑hour hold).
